Output 72d88899041f26a8bcc1bed3f586681ad5f63476f514dbcee651b8ec83d6d986:0

value
14968195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ee2bf63f6721e042ffd518159a92e1ba609ec28e OP_EQUAL
address
3PQMQj4rJsy5bexUcimKzBFQjPj9Hkef2r
transaction
72d88899041f26a8bcc1bed3f586681ad5f63476f514dbcee651b8ec83d6d986
spent
true